html[data-theme=lightMode] .apiIntegrationFeatures__list{color:var(--hd-black)}.apiIntegration__inner{flex-direction:column;display:flex}@media screen and (min-width:1150px){.apiIntegration__inner{flex-direction:row;justify-content:space-between;align-items:center;display:flex}}.apiIntegration__image{order:-1;width:100%;max-width:25rem;margin:0 0 1rem;position:relative}@media screen and (min-width:768px){.apiIntegration__image{order:unset;max-width:37.25rem;margin:0 auto}}@media screen and (min-width:1150px){.apiIntegration__image{width:49%;margin:0 4%}.apiIntegration__info{width:43%}}.apiIntegration__title{margin-bottom:1rem}@media screen and (min-width:768px){.apiIntegration__title{margin-bottom:1.5rem}}@media screen and (min-width:1150px){.apiIntegration__title{margin-bottom:2rem}}.apiIntegrationFeatures{max-width:80rem;margin:2rem auto 0}@media screen and (min-width:768px){.apiIntegrationFeatures{margin:4.5rem auto 0}}@media screen and (min-width:1150px){.apiIntegrationFeatures{margin:6rem auto 0}}.apiIntegrationFeatures .mainHeading__title{max-width:25rem;margin-left:auto;margin-right:auto}@media screen and (min-width:768px){.apiIntegrationFeatures .mainHeading__title{max-width:40rem}}@media screen and (min-width:1150px){.apiIntegrationFeatures .mainHeading__title{max-width:56rem}}.apiIntegrationFeatures__list{flex-wrap:wrap;justify-content:center;margin:0 0 1.25rem;padding:0;list-style-type:none;display:flex}@media screen and (min-width:768px){.apiIntegrationFeatures__list{margin:0 0 2rem}}@media screen and (min-width:1150px){.apiIntegrationFeatures__list{margin:0 0 3rem}}.apiIntegrationInfo{flex-direction:column;align-items:center;max-width:80rem;margin:0 auto;display:flex}@media screen and (min-width:768px){.apiIntegrationInfo{flex-direction:row-reverse;justify-content:space-between;align-items:center}}.apiIntegrationInfo__text .mainHeading__title{text-align:start}@media screen and (min-width:768px){.apiIntegrationInfo__text{width:calc(100% - 20rem)}}@media screen and (min-width:1150px){.apiIntegrationInfo__text{width:calc(100% - 30rem)}}.apiIntegrationInfo__image{width:10rem}@media screen and (min-width:768px){.apiIntegrationInfo__image{width:15rem}}@media screen and (min-width:1150px){.apiIntegrationInfo__image{width:20rem}}.apiIntegrationInfo__image img{width:100%}.apiIntegrationFeatures__text{text-align:center}
